    SEO Audit

    A thorough SEO audit is essential for identifying the underlying issues that may be impeding a Shopify ecommerce website’s visibility on Google. Conducting a comprehensive SEO audit allows brands to pinpoint technical, content, and structural deficiencies, providing valuable insights for implementing targeted improvements.

    Local SEO

    For ecommerce brands with a physical presence or targeting specific geographic markets, local SEO is instrumental in enhancing visibility within local search results. Local SEO strategies enable Shopify brands to optimize their websites for location-based searches, ensuring that they appear prominently when potential customers are seeking products or services within their vicinity.

    Citations

    Citations, particularly for local businesses, play a significant role in local SEO and visibility on Google. Ensuring consistent and accurate citations across various online platforms and directories enhances a Shopify ecommerce website’s credibility and prominence within local search results.
